What is Ozempic?
Ozempic is a prescription medication that mimics the action of a hormone called gl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1). By promoting insulin production, preventing glucagon release, and promoting a sensation of fullness, Ozempic Bulk Buy helps control blood sugar levels and can lead to weight loss in people with type 2 diabetes.
System of Action
Ozempic works by:

Ozempic Medication Online is administered through subcutaneous injection, which suggests it is injected into the fatty tissue simply underneath the skin. Here's a detailed guide to administering Ozempic:
Step-by-Step Injection Guide
Preparation:
Wash your hands thoroughly.Gather all required materials: Ozempic pen, alcohol swab, and a sharps container.
Choose the Injection Site:
Common websites consist of the abdomen, thigh, or upper arm. Rotate sites to avoid irritation.
Tidy the Injection Site:
Use an alcohol swab to clean the selected area and enable it to dry.
Prepare the Pen:
Remove the cap from the Ozempic pen.Prime the pen as instructed to guarantee proper dosage.
Inject:
Insert the needle into the skin at a 90-degree angle.Press the injection button and hold for 6 seconds to make sure the full dose is delivered.
Dispose of the Needle:
Safely deal with the needle in a sharps container.
Arrange the Next Dose:

For how long does it consider Ozempic to work?
Ozempic generally starts to work within the very first week, however optimum blood glucose control might take several weeks of consistent usage.
2. Can I utilize Ozempic if I am not diabetic?
While Ozempic is mainly prescribed for type 2 diabetes, it has been revealed to assist in weight loss for non-diabetic individuals as well. However, using it for this function without a doctor's guidance is not suggested.
3. Exist any dietary constraints while taking Ozempic?
While there are no stringent dietary constraints, a well balanced diet rich in nutrients and low in sugar and processed foods can improve the efficiency of Ozempic.
4. Can I drink alcohol while using Ozempic?
Moderate intake of alcohol is typically thought about safe, but extreme drinking can impact blood sugar level levels. Constantly consult your health care service provider.
5. What should I do if I miss a dosage?
If you miss out on a dosage, take it as quickly as you keep in mind, unless it's almost time for your next dosage. In that case, avoid the missed out on dosage and resume your routine schedule.
